| 0:08.7 | Good Thursday morning, welcome to Squawk on the Street. I'm Carl Kintania with Jim Kramer, live and post 9 of the New York Stock Exchange. Faber has the morning off. |
| 0:15.4 | Historic morning when you consider the record that NVIDIA may set in single-day market cap gains. |
| 0:21.4 | Debt ceiling optimism, Speaker McCarthy instructing and negotiators to work 24-7 |
| 0:25.6 | as the U.S. is now under review from both Fitch and Morningstar. |
| 0:29.1 | Our roadmap begins with NVIDIA's blowout, now targeting the trillion dollar club |
| 0:33.1 | and the biggest market cap gain in a single day, boosted by strong AI chip demand. |
| 0:39.4 | That negative watch, Fitch does warn as the U.S. debt default deadline looms and Best Buy beats, |
| 0:44.8 | but says consumers remain cautious as electronic sales slow. |
| 0:50.2 | Let's begin with NVIDIA. |
| 0:52.0 | The stock is surging, closing in on that trillion dollar valuation, getting a big boost from AI chip demand. |
